[Re: .forward file not working on DEC Alpha with OSF/1]
Here is an interesting form of .forward file that can be used for testing
procmail:
\stern, "|<standard procmail stuff here>"
At least on our system, this saves both to the standard mailbox and also
does the piping to the procmail process. The '\' in front of your login
name keeps sendmail from going into an endless loop.
What I found is that whatever I used in the pipe, e.g., the vacation
program, didn't work.
As it turns out, our sysadmin had configured sendmail so that it can't
fork another process. Apparently there was a security hole.
I don't understand why there is a hole, or how it would be exploited,
but I would be interested in how one plugs the security hole but still
can allow sendmail to forward mail to a pipe.
